Ingredients
Scale
- 3 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 2 ¼ tsp active dry yeast (1 packet)
- 1 cup warm milk (110°F)
- ⅓ cup granulated sugar
- 1 tsp salt
- 2 tsp ground cinnamon
- 3 tbsp unsalted butter, softened
- 2 cups Granny Smith apples, peeled and chopped
- 1 cup powdered sugar
- 2 tbsp milk or cream
Instructions
- Warm milk in a saucepan until just warm. In a bowl, mix warm milk, yeast, and sugar; let sit for 5 minutes until frothy.
- Stir in melted butter, salt, and half of the flour. Gradually add remaining flour until a soft dough forms. Knead on a floured surface for about 5 minutes.
- Place dough in a greased bowl, cover, and let rise in a warm place for about 1 hour or until doubled.
- Mix chopped apples with sugar and cinnamon for the filling.
- Roll out dough into a rectangle; spread softened butter and sprinkle apple filling evenly.
- Roll tightly into a log, slice into 12 pieces, place in a greased baking dish, and let rise for another 30 minutes.
-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and bake rolls for about 20 minutes until golden brown.
- For the glaze, mix powdered sugar with milk until smooth; drizzle over warm rolls before serving.
